WISMA PUTRA ANNOUNCES MALAYSIA'S AGENDA FOR 79TH UNGA AND SUMMIT OF THE FUTURE

21/09/2024 05:30 PM

KUALA LUMPUR, Sept 21 (Bernama) -- Malaysia’s Foreign Minister Datuk Seri Mohamad Hasan will represent the Prime Minister at the 79th Session of the United Nations General Assembly (UNGA) 2024 and related meetings, from Sept 21 to 28, 2024 in New York, United States (US). 

In a statement today, the Foreign Ministry said the General Debate of UNGA 2024 will commence on Sept 24, and this year’s meeting will also feature the Summit of the Future (SOTF) on Sept 22 and 23.

The ministry, also known as Wisma Putra, said the foreign minister will deliver Malaysia’s National Statement at the SOTF on Sept 22, 2024 (2 am Malaysian time) and the General Debate on Sept 28 (11 pm Malaysian time). Both sessions will be broadcast live via the UN WebTV (https://webtv.un.org/en). 

Wisma Putra said Malaysia’s advocacy at the United Nations (UN) will be premised upon three central themes; ‘Defend Principles, Embrace Reforms and Synergise Partnerships’. 

It said Malaysia will emphasise the fundamental principles of the UN Charter and international law and will call for the reform of international frameworks, to defend and uphold multilateralism as well as the sanctity of international law.

“In realising this, Malaysia will advocate for the strengthening of regional and global partnerships. 

“The Foreign Minister will also participate in a series of high-level ministerial meetings including ASEAN, the Organisation of Islamic Cooperation (OIC), the Commonwealth, the Non-Aligned Movement (NAM), G77 and China, the World Economic Forum (WEF) and the G20,” read the statement. 

The ministry emphasised that among the important issues of focus would be narrowing the development gap between the Global North and South and following up on the recent International Court of Justice (ICJ) Advisory Opinion relating to Palestine. 

It said that Malaysia, as the Chair of ASEAN in 2025, will prioritise actions to advance peace, stability and prosperity in collaboration with the UN and other international bodies.

It noted that as a member of the UN since Sept 17 1957, Malaysia reiterates its unwavering support of multilateralism and commitment to global peace, security and prosperity.
